Abstract
The utility model relates to a tool car which belongs to the field of an auxiliary device for large scaled equipment installation. The tool car adopts the technical proposal that a chassis frame provided with a travel wheel is included, wherein, the front end of the chassis frame is hinged with one end of a lifting arm, the other end of the lifting arm is hinged with the outer end of a hydraulic cylinder piston rod, the lower end of the hydraulic cylinder body is hinged with the chassis frame, a rear supporting plate is fixed on the lifting arm at the end connected with the piston rod, an adjusting bracket is fixedly connected to the other end of the lifting arm, and an elevation adjusting device is arranged on the adjusting bracket and fixedly connected with a front supporting plate. In the structure, the elevation of the rear supporting plate can be driven through the elevation of one end of the lifting arm around a cardinal axle being controlled by the stretching of the lifting oil cylinder piston rod so as to drive the elevation of the rear supporting plate, and both the height adjustment of the front supporting plate and the height difference between the two supporting plates can be achieved through operating the elevation adjusting device on the adjusting bracket. In a word, the smooth and convenient installation of a workpiece to be installed can be achieved through the position control of the front and the rear supporting plates, the operation is simple, and both time and labor are saved.
Description
Technical field
The utility model relates to a kind of main equipment installation auxiliary device, relates in particular to a kind of installation car that is applicable to that metallurgy industry blast furnace air inlet system installs, locatees, adjusts.
Background technology
After existing main equipment is installed and is generally adopted go-cart and other conveying arrangement with its motion installation site, realize its installation by artificial and other assistive device, it exists installs the shortcoming that wastes time and energy, the installation of especially corresponding metallurgy industry blast furnace air inlet system, there is not special-purpose servicing unit, its installation is wasted time and energy, and its existence location is inaccurate, adjusts the shortcoming of setting angle effort.
Summary of the invention
The utility model is at the existing in prior technology shortcoming, and a kind of simple in structure, the processing and manufacturing cost is low, car is installed in flexible operation, accurate positioning and saving of labor, labour-saving technical scheme is provided.
The utility model is realized by following technical measures: it comprises the sole that road wheel is installed, one end of the front end of sole and lifting arm is hinged, the other end of lifting arm and the outer end of hydraulic cylinder piston rod are hinged, hydraulic cylinder body lower end and sole are hinged, an end that is connected with piston rod on the lifting arm is fixed with rear bearing sheet, the other end of lifting arm is fixedly connected with bracket, and bracket is provided with elevation and subsidence regulating device, and elevation and subsidence regulating device is fixedlyed connected with front end panel.This structure is passed through the lifting of extension and contraction control lifting arm one end of hoist cylinder piston rod around hinge, thereby drive the lifting of rear bearing sheet, realize the height adjusting of front end panel by the elevation and subsidence regulating device on the operation bracket, and the difference in height between two gripper shoes, realize smooth, the convenient installation of workpiece to be installed in a word by the position of control back and front supporting plate, it is simple to operate, time saving and energy saving.
Elevation and subsidence regulating device on the above-mentioned bracket can adopt multiple mode to realize, as same employing hydraulic lifting or electric up-down, the technical program is concrete to adopt following structure to realize: bracket comprises two support plates of fixedlying connected with lifting arm, be fixed with upper and lower two limiting plates that be arranged in parallel between two support plates, be provided with nut between two limiting plates, the nut outer rim is fixed with handwheel, is connected with leading screw in the nut, and the upper end of leading screw is fixed with front end panel.This simple in structure, can realize manual adjustments easily.
In addition, further improvement of the utility model also has, and above-mentioned road wheel comprises the deflecting roller that is installed in the sole front end, and deflecting roller is connected with sole by steering spindle, and deflecting roller is fixedlyed connected with turning to draw bar by connector.This is simple in structure, and the processing and manufacturing cost is low, can realize the purpose of drawing and turning to easily.
For the ease of realizing traction, further improvement of the utility model also has, and the free end of above-mentioned draw bar is connected with handle.
For simplified structure, reduce the raw material consumption, reduce cost, further improvement of the utility model also has, and above-mentioned sole comprises frame underframe and two risers of fixedlying connected with frame underframe front end.
Further improvement of the utility model also has, and lifting arm comprises two bifurcateds of fixedlying connected with main body, and two bifurcated is hinged with two corresponding risers respectively.This structure and connected mode advantages of simple, stationarity is good.
In addition, in order to make stable being positioned on the gripper shoe of workpiece to be installed, further improvement of the utility model also has, and the supporting surface of above-mentioned gripper shoe is an arcwall face.
The beneficial effect of this programme can learn according to the narration to such scheme, and it is simple in structure, the processing and manufacturing cost is low, flexible operation, accurate positioning and saving of labor, laborsaving.

The specific embodiment
For clearly demonstrating the technical characterstic of this programme,, and, this programme is set forth in conjunction with its accompanying drawing below by a specific embodiment.
The utility model is a kind of installation car, and as Fig. 1, Fig. 2, shown in Figure 3, it comprises sole 2 and the lifting arm 4 that road wheel 1 is installed.Sole comprises frame underframe 11 and two risers 12 of fixedlying connected with frame underframe 11 front ends, and lifting arm 4 comprises two bifurcateds 14 of fixedlying connected with lifting arm main body 13, two bifurcated 14 respectively with sole 2 on two corresponding risers 12 hinged.One end of the front end of frame underframe 11 and lifting arm 4 is hinged, the outer end of the other end of lifting arm 4 and hydraulic cylinder piston rod 15 is hinged, hydraulic cylinder body 3 lower ends and sole 2 are hinged, and the end that lifting arm 4 tops are connected with hydraulic cylinder piston rod 15 is fixed with rear bearing sheet 16.The top of two bifurcateds 14 of lifting arm 4 is fixedly connected with two support plates 17 of bracket 5, bracket 5 also comprises upper and lower two limiting plates that be arranged in parallel 18,19 of fixedlying connected with two support plates 17, be provided with nut 20 between two limiting plates 18,19, nut 20 outer rims are fixed with handwheel 9, be connected with leading screw 10 in the nut 20, the upper end of leading screw 10 is fixed with front end panel 23.Described road wheel comprises the deflecting roller 6 that is installed in sole 2 front ends, and deflecting roller 6 is connected with sole 2 by steering spindle 8, and deflecting roller 6 is fixedlyed connected with turning to draw bar 7 by connector 22, and the free end of draw bar 7 is connected with handle 21.Wherein, the supporting surface of back and front supporting plate 23,16 is an arcwall face.
